Sadly, the MOD has a history of downplaying the significance of equipment and practice-created hearing problems

And denying increases in hearing claims at DBS Veterans UK
November 8, 2025 at 7:15 AM
Ie there were so many faults with Ajax that the hearing one wasn’t treated seriously enough

while, from the vehicle operator perspective, it was the vehicle’s most limiting operational factor (as said to me by one Ajax tester)
November 8, 2025 at 7:13 AM
“The Review considers that this was mainly because the issue was obscured by the large number of other technical, safety and hazard risk issues being dealt with simultaneously on the programme. “
p.153
assets.publishing.service.gov.uk/government/u...
assets.publishing.service.gov.uk
November 8, 2025 at 7:13 AM
Ajax had sound issues all the way from its first build

“The Review found, however, that the significance and seriousness of noise and vibration as a programmatic risk was missed both by senior leaders and by the DE&S project team and Army programme team…”
November 8, 2025 at 7:13 AM
